Repair-SPProjectWebInstance
Vuelve a poner en cola elementos de cola de Project Server específicos que pueden haber quedado fuera de la cola.
Syntax
Repair-SPProjectWebInstance
[-Identity] <ProjectInstancePipeBind>
-RepairRule <ProjectSiteHealthRuleName>
[-AssignmentCollection <SPAssignmentCollection>]
[<CommonParameters>]
Description
El Repair-SPProjectWebInstance
cmdlet vuelve a poner en cola elementos de cola específicos de Project Server que pueden haber quedado fuera de la cola.
Entre ellos se incluyen desencadenadores que puede que hayan faltado y trabajos en cola que se pusieron en cola en un servidor que se eliminó posteriormente de la granja de servidores.
Para obtener permisos y la información más reciente sobre Windows PowerShell para Project Server, consulte la documentación en línea en https://go.microsoft.com/fwlink/p/?LinkId=251833 (https://go.microsoft.com/fwlink/p/?LinkId=251833).
Ejemplos
----------------------EJEMPLO-----------------------
Repair-SPProjectWebInstance -Identity https://contoso-appsrv/PWA -RepairRule QueueMissingTriggers
En este ejemplo se pone en cola los desencadenadores que faltan para la instancia de Project Web App en https://contoso-appsrv/PWA.
Parámetros
-AssignmentCollection
Administra objetos para su correcta eliminación. El uso de objetos como SPWeb o SPSite puede requerir una gran cantidad de memoria y su uso en scripts de Windows PowerShell requiere una administración adecuada de la memoria. Mediante el uso del objeto SPAssignment se pueden asignar objetos a una variable y eliminar los objetos cuando ya no sean necesarios para liberar memoria. Cuando se usan los objetos SPWeb, SPSite o SPSiteAdministration, los objetos se eliminan automáticamente si no se usa una colección de asignaciones o el parámetro Global.
Cuando se usa el parámetro Global, todos los objetos se guardan en el almacén global.
Si los objetos no se usan de forma inmediata o se eliminan mediante el comando Stop-SPAssignment
, puede producirse un error de memoria insuficiente.
Type: | SPAssignmentCollection |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| True |
Accept wildcard characters: | False |
Applies to: | Project Server 2013, Project Server 2016, Project Server 2019 |
-Identity
Identidad de la instancia de Project Web App.
Type: | ProjectInstancePipeBind |
Position: | 1 |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
Applies to: | Project Server 2013, Project Server 2016, Project Server 2019 |
-RepairRule
Valores válidos: QueueMissingTriggers busca en Project Web App cualquier desencadenador que se haya perdido; QueueStaleServerGroups vuelve a poner en cola los trabajos que recogió un servidor que se quitó posteriormente de la granja de servidores.
Type: | ProjectSiteHealthRuleName |
Position: | Named |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|
Applies to: | Project Server 2013, Project Server 2016, Project Server 2019 |